Top Verified Courses and Requirements in EBSU


Accountancy / Accounting


Accountancy / Accounting combines professional and theoretical perspectives, focusing on financial statement preparation, analysis, and ethical standards. Furthermore, the minimum requirement for applicants seeking admission to the Accountancy / Accounting department under Faculty of Administration, is five (5) credits (C5 and higher) in their SSCE subjects, including the following:


  • English Language,


  • Mathematics,


  • Economics and any other two (2) relevant subjects.


  • For NBC holders, the other two (2) relevant subjects could be from any of


  • Principles of Accounts, Commerce, Office Practice and Secretarial Duties.


Agric-Economics and Extension


Agric-Economics and Extension combines agricultural economics with rural advisory services to improve productivity, market access, and policy application in the agricultural sector. Moreover, candidates aspiring to gain admission into Agric-Economics and Extension department under Faculty of Agriculture, should at least obtain five (5) credit (C5 and above) passes in their SSCE subjects including:


  • English Language,


  • Mathematics,


  • Chemistry,


  • Biology / Agricultural Science


  • and one from Geography, Physics and Economics.


Agricultural Science and Education


Agricultural Science and Education combines agricultural science with pedagogy to prepare teachers for schools and colleges. Additionally, candidates aspiring to gain admission into Agricultural Science and Education department under Faculty of Education, should at least obtain five (5) credit (C5 and above) passes in their SSCE subjects including:


  • English Language,


  • Chemistry,


  • Biology/Agricultural Science,


  • Mathematics and


  • any other relevant subject.


Biochemistry


Biochemistry examines molecular processes in living organisms, bridging biology and chemistry for healthcare, research, and biotechnology. Furthermore, candidates aspiring to gain admission into Biochemistry department under Faculty of Science, should at least obtain five (5) credit (C5 and above) passes in their SSCE subjects including:


  • English Language,


  • Mathematics,


  • Physics,


  • Chemistry, and


  • Biology.


Education and Economics


Education and Economics prepares economics educators with knowledge of microeconomics, macroeconomics, and effective teaching methods. Moreover, the minimum requirement for applicants seeking admission to the Education and Economics department under Faculty of Education, is five (5) credits (C5 and higher) in their SSCE subjects, including the following:


  • English Language,


  • Economics,


  • Mathematics, and


  • any two (2) other subjects.


Education and Religious Studies


Education and Religious Studies provides training in world religions, moral instruction, and teaching methods for religious education. Furthermore, a minimum of five (5) credit passes (C5 and higher) in their SSCE subjects, including the following, are required for applicants to the Education and Religious Studies department under Faculty of Education.


  • English Language,


  • Religious Studies, and


  • three (3) other Arts subjects.


French


French provides training in French language, literature, and culture, preparing students for careers in translation, education, and diplomacy. Furthermore, the minimum requirement for applicants seeking admission to the French department under Faculty of Arts and Humanities, is five (5) credits (C5 and higher) in their SSCE subjects, including the following:


  • English Language,


  • French,


  • one other Arts subject, and


  • any other two (2) relevant subjects.


Guidance and Counselling


Guidance and Counselling prepares students to provide psychological, academic, and career support in schools, workplaces, and clinical settings. Moreover, the minimum requirement for applicants seeking admission to the Guidance and Counselling department under Faculty of Education, is five (5) credits (C5 and higher) in their SSCE subjects, including the following:


  • English Language,


  • ‘O’ Level pass in Mathematics, and


  • any three other relevant subjects.


Linguistics


Linguistics studies the scientific structure and function of language, including phonetics, syntax, semantics, and sociolinguistics. Additionally, candidates aspiring to gain admission into Linguistics department under Faculty of Arts and Humanities, should at least obtain five (5) credit (C5 and above) passes in their SSCE subjects including:


  • English Language, and


  • any four (4) relevant subjects.


Mechanical / Automobile Technology Education


Mechanical / Automobile Technology Education provides training in automotive systems and teaching methods to prepare instructors in mechanical technology. Additionally, candidates aspiring to gain admission into Mechanical / Automobile Technology Education department under Faculty of Engineering / Technology, should at least obtain five (5) credit (C5 and above) passes in their SSCE subjects including:


  • English Language,


  • Mathematics,


  • one (1) of Biology /Agricultural Science; Physics, or Chemistry and


  • and two (2) from


  • Health Science Food and Nutrition, Physical and Health Education, General Science/Integrated Science,


  • Geography, Technical Drawing/Fine Art, Auto Technical, Building, Electrical Electronic, Metal Work and Wood Work.
